[05-09-2025] Los Angeles County, CA – One Person Injured After Dump Truck Crashes Into Whiskey a Go Go in West Hollywood

One person was injured and multiple businesses lost power after a dump truck crashed into an electricity pole and the rear of the Whiskey a Go Go music venue in West Hollywood on Friday afternoon, May 9, 2025.

According to officials, the dump truck was heading south on Clark Street near the intersection of Sunset and San Vicente boulevards around 1:45 p.m. when its brakes reportedly failed.

The truck struck at least five vehicles, including a U.S. Postal Service truck, before crashing into the rear wall of the venue.

One person was injured in the crash, though the extent of their injuries has not been disclosed, according to the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department.

Power was knocked out in the area, affecting the venue and nearby businesses. Southern California Edison restored service around 3:30 a.m. Saturday.

The scheduled performance by the rock band Boy Hits Car was postponed. The cause of the crash remains under investigation.

Steps To Take After A Truck Accident

Being involved in a truck accident can turn your world upside down in an instant. In the aftermath of such a traumatic event, it’s easy to feel overwhelmed, but your actions in those critical moments can impact your health, safety, and ability to pursue compensation. Taking the right steps immediately can help protect your well-being and strengthen your legal claim.

Here’s what you should do following a truck accident:

  1. Ensure Safety — If you’re in a car, move to the side of the road and stay away from oncoming traffic to avoid further danger.
  2. Assess For Injuries — Put your safety first before helping others. After evaluating your condition, check how your passengers or the other involved parties are doing. If someone needs emergency medical assistance, dial 911.
  3. Collect Evidence — Take pictures and record videos of the scene if you can. Get the truck driver’s license, registration, employer, and insurance information, and note any witnesses’ contact information.
  4. Get Checked Medically — Even if you feel fine after the accident, have the paramedics examine you onsite or go to the emergency room. A medical record can be useful if you decide to pursue a claim later on.
  5. Notify Your Insurance Company — Report the accident to your insurance provider with clear details about the incident. Avoid giving a recorded statement before consulting your lawyer. It’s essential to notify your insurer, even if the other party’s insurance is expected to cover the damages, as they can help with the claims process and provide support.

Truck Accidents Statistics

The National Safety Council (NSC) reported that in 2022, 5,837 large trucks were involved in fatal crashes. This number reflects a 1.8% increase compared to the previous reporting year and a 49% increase over the past decade. Large trucks were responsible for 6% of all motor vehicle fatalities that year. They also accounted for approximately 10% of the total vehicle miles traveled.

In addition, the NSC noted that 120,200 large trucks were involved in injury-causing accidents in 2022, representing a 2.5% rise from 2021. Since 2016, injury collisions involving trucks have increased by 18%, and the involvement rate per 100 million miles traveled has grown by 5.7%.
